Did You Know?

Trivia

Producer Dino De Laurentiis was so displeased with the final result that he took his name from above the title. See more »

Goofs

Actually internally, within the US, the slave trade was still legal. It was the Atlantic Slave trade that was outlawed in 1808. Internal slave trading existing up until the Civil War. See more »
